《深入理解Spring Cloud与微服务构建》是一本非常优秀的技术书籍。作者通过深入浅出的讲解,全面介绍了Spring Cloud组件、开发工具和框架等知识点,使读者能够全面理解微服务的构建原理。书中示例丰富,解释清晰,读者能够真正理解原理并学以致用。特别是在讲解Spring Cloud OAuth2方面,作者针对市场需求的痛点进行了深入解析,为读者提供了宝贵的实践经验。总之,这本书内容全面且实用,是学习Spring Cloud与微服务构建的绝佳教材。
感觉写的倒是通俗易懂,适合初学者了解大概框架,但是感觉实际操作起来可能还有所欠缺,当然springcloud庞大复杂又岂是一两本书能说得清的。但是入门足以,至少有了方向。
讲解Spring的非常好的一本书,纸张质量印刷质量都不错
源码分析部分跳动比较大,关联性感觉不够,深度也不够,顶多也就是领进门,更深要自己继续走下去
前面章节有部分源码分析,感觉不够深入 基础入门还是蛮适合的
实用性强,完美介绍了Springcloud的各个组件的用法
内容介绍
本书共分16章,全面涵盖了Spring Cloud构建微服务相关的知识点。* 1、2章详细介绍了微服务架构和Spring Cloud。第3、4章讲解了用Spring Cloud构建微服务的准备工作。第5~12章以案例为切入点,讲解了Spring Cloud构建微服务的基础组件,包括Eureka、Ribbon、Feign、Hystrix、Zuul、Config、Sleuth、Admint等组件。* 13~15章讲述了使用Spring Cloud OAuth2来保护微服务系统的相关知识。* 16章用一个综合案例,全面讲解了如何使用Spring Cloud构建微服务,可以作为实际开发的样例工程。 本书既适合Spring Cloud初学者入门使用,又适合正在做微服务实践的架构师或打算实施微服务的团队作为参考用书,同时也可作为高等院校计算机相关专业的师生用书和培训学校的教材。
目录
- 第1章 微服务简介 1
- 第2章 Spring Cloud简介 14
- 第3章 构建微服务的准备 30
- 第4章 开发框架Spring Boot 43
- 第5章 服务注册和发现Eureka 66
- 第6章 负载均衡Ribbon 84
- 第7章 声明式调用Feign 101
- 第8章 熔断器Hystrix 115
- 第9章 路由网关Spring Cloud Zuul 126
- 第10章 配置中心Spring Cloud Config 137
- 第11章 服务链路追踪Spring Cloud Sleuth 147
- 第12章 微服务监控Spring Boot Admin 161
- 第13章 Spring Boot Security详解 174
- 第14章 使用Spring Cloud OAuth2保护微服务系统 195
- 第15章 使用Spring Security OAuth2和JWT保护微服务系统 217
- 第16章 使用Spring Cloud构建微服务综合案例 237